Enjoy a "Co-operative Employee Experience"

So what’s different about working for The Co-operative Bank?

Well, we’re committed to making our co-operative difference real by delivering what we call a 'co-operative employee experience' to all of our employees. In the same way that we want our customers to feel that banking with a co-operative is different (and better) we also want our people to feel that working here is special and different.

Our co-operative employee experience is made up of all the things that our employees told us were important to them, along with aspirations for the future. It underpins everything we do at work and what we need to think about in all of our daily interactions with our colleagues and customers.

Here’s a taste of what you’ll experience when you work with us...

 Share our positive team and family spirit

We’re a positive forward-looking team with a common understanding of our vision and some very big aspirations! Even though we’re a company with a nation-wide presence, we’re small enough to ensure interaction, approachability and openness across teams at all levels of the business (and this is actively encouraged and rewarded).

Our Chief Executive and management team are 'present' in our work environments. They openly engage with us to discuss the company’s aspirations, challenges and any 'shop-floor' issues that we may be experiencing.

We were a finalist in the 'JRA Best Workplaces in NZ' survey for 2010 achieving a placing of 7th out of 40 other organisations in the category for medium to large workplaces. We survey our employees every year and the results consistently confirm that they’re engaged and satisfied in their work.

Our co-operative roots and real connection with local communities helps to reinforce the family spirit that’s present in our work environments.

 We’re true to our values - we live them every day

We take our values seriously as a co-operative and we live and breath them in all things that we do. Our co-operative values guide our strategy, approach and interactions with our customers and employees.

Our strong community presence and connection is a good example of 'living' our values. We don’t just sponsor community organisations and events, we actively participate to help them achieve their aspirations.

As a co-operative, we're 100% owned by our customers, not by corporate shareholders. This means we can always put our customers best interests first. Because our customers are our shareholders, we can put our profits straight back into the business - and use them for their benefit. The better off our customers are, the better off we are. And the better off we are, the better off our customers are.

 Be part of building a world-class co-operative business

Becoming a registered bank is just the start of something very big. We’ve recently achieved a credit rating upgrade and registration as a bank. We’re evolving as an organisation to transform the banking experience for our customers. Our challenge is to introduce and share our unique offering to all New Zealander’s.

We’re already renowned for our world-class customer satisfaction. Even just recently we received the Canstar Blue five star award for customer satisfaction in banking! We were the only bank awarded five stars for every category in a survey of New Zealand's leading financial institutions.
